Now that I have the bastard packs installed, I'm fixin to put a few more things back there.

Right now there's;
jumper cables
A blanket
big rope (tow)
a few ****** straps
two tie down straps
small tool kit
good cross wrench
small but strong shovel
1 Qt. of oil
high lift jack

Gonna put next;
4 ton come-a-long
fire extinguisher
coffee can full of assorted nuts & bolts ETC.

Full set of tools in a bag(I do mean full),recovery gear(tow straps etc),crate with all kinds of fluids,water, oil,brake fluid,wd40, Pb blast,jumper cables 2 bottle jacks(hi lift on roof),air compressor,fire extinguisher,1 extra rear u joint,gloves,rain coat,tire plug kit,clevis shackles,small electrical kit with fuse etc,Probably a buncha other junk I dont need but.. '' better have it and not need it,than need it and not have it''
